'''Mega Man 8-Bit Deathmatch''', also abbreviated as '''MM8BDM''', is a [[total conversion]] created by [[Cutmanmike]] and "Team Mega Man 8-Bit Deathmatch". The mod makes use of the {{wp|8-bit}} graphics and style of the original {{wp|Mega Man}} series of games for the {{wp|Nintendo Entertainment System}} while providing the first person shooter gameplay experience of the [[Doom]] series. In March 2013, it became one of five {{wp|indie game}}s included in the fourth [http://www.thefreebundle.com/ Free Bundle]. As of | + | Approximately a year of work was invested in the project. A demo version was playable at the [http://www.sgconvention.com/ ''ScrewAttack'' Gaming Convention] on July 2-4, 2010, and the demo was released to the public on July 7. The full version, v1.0a, was officially released on [[Timeline of mod releases|October 8, 2010]]. It was packaged with Skulltag v0.98e Alpha. In March 2013, it became one of five {{wp|indie game}}s included in the fourth [http://www.thefreebundle.com/ Free Bundle]. As of May 22, 2017, the current version is v5c. |
